On Fri, 20 Jul 2012 01:03:36 +0200, Philippe Waroquiers wrote:
> The Valgrind gdbserver is handling Z0 and Z1 packets to insert
> breakpoints. So, GDB inserts a breakpoint on the stack using
> a Z0 packet. However, from what I can see, no 0xcc instruction
> has been written on the stack by GDB.
The Z0 packet instructs gdbserver to put 0xcc there,
linux-x86-low.c:x86_breakpoint. gdbserver does it.
